John Lewis & Partners

John Lewis & Partners, an online shopping sites london shopping site in the UK, is a top-notch retail site when it comes to quality and customer service. John Lewis also provides many other items including electronics, furniture, flowers, and books. John Lewis has a huge range of clothing and accessories for children, women and men. Customers can look through the latest trends in fashion and get the latest deals and discounts.

Contrary to private equity-backed companies or companies listed on the stock market Profits at John Lewis flow to the employees, who are referred to as partners. This model of co-ownership gives employees a stake in the company, and is seen as an ideal model for more humane capitalism. In addition to the annual bonus, members get 25 percent off John Lewis and Waitrose goods and half price theatre tickets to sports and concert events and subsidized classes in leisure and training. They also enjoy a level of job security that are above the average for their field.

In addition to the flagship store in Oxford Street, the John Lewis website also houses its famous eponymous brand as well as more than 850 other brands like ASOS and Marks & Spencer. There is also a separate petite, tall and curve ranges, and an Outlet section where customers can purchase and sell used clothes. The retailer provides a range of click-and collect store options and a reliable PayPal payment option to ensure safe transactions.

While the site has many advantages, it also has some disadvantages. For instance, the homepage is cluttered and can be difficult to navigate. The site also heavily relies on discounts and offers which could reduce its profit margins. However, John Lewis does offer a range of other features that improve the overall experience for customers like live notifications that indicate how many people have added an item to their shopping cart.
